Problem

Current cloud service systems lack efficient communication and notification mechanisms between image processing devices and service providing devices, leading to inefficiencies in resource management and service utilization.

Innovation Solution

An information processing device with a communication unit, receiving unit, and notification unit that communicates with multiple service providing devices, receives information about function usage, and notifies other devices about its state, enabling effective resource management and service coordination.

Solution Approach 1:

The patent implements a feedback mechanism where the image processing device actively notifies service providing devices about its operational state (busy/idle) through communication unit 11. This feedback loop enables service providing devices to make informed decisions about service execution, improving resource utilization by preventing service requests from being sent to busy devices and reducing information loss about device availability.

Solution Approach 1:

The patent implements a universal notification mechanism where the image processing device uses a standardized communication protocol to notify all service providing devices about its state. The communication unit 11 is designed to interact with multiple service providing devices (2A, 2B) using the same notification procedure, enabling the image processing device to serve multiple services without increasing communication complexity. This multi-functionality approach allows single device to adapt to various service providing devices.

AI summary

An information processing device includes a communication unit that makes communication with a plurality of service providing devices; a receiving unit that receives information relating to use of a function, which is provided by the information processing device, from one service providing device among the plurality of service providing devices; and a notification unit that notifies the other service providing device about a state of the information processing device through the communication unit in response to the reception of the information by the receiving unit.
